Spanish Soccer Legend's Plea: Let Me In to Watch the World Cup Final! (2026)

In a bizarre turn of events, former Spanish soccer star Joan Capdevila has found himself in a predicament, begging for help from none other than the controversial former President Donald Trump. The story, which has captured the attention of sports enthusiasts and political observers alike, highlights the unexpected intersection of international soccer and geopolitical tensions. What makes this tale particularly intriguing is the personal plea from a celebrated athlete, who finds himself on the wrong side of a bureaucratic hurdle.

Capdevila, a defender on Spain's 2010 World Cup-winning team, is now seeking Trump's assistance to gain entry into the United States for the upcoming World Cup final. The crux of the matter lies in the denial of his Electronic System for Travel Authorization (ESTA) due to his travel history to Iran. This denial has left Capdevila in a state of despair, unable to join his fellow 2010 Spanish squad members and cheer on their current team at the MetLife Stadium.
